## Background: the Orchid API N+1 fix

Support may get tickets referencing slow order-history pages from before release 14.2. Cause: the Orchid GraphQL layer issued one database query per line item (classic N+1), so large orders timed out. The fix batches line-item lookups through a dataloader, cutting response times from ~20s to under 1s. If a customer on an older self-hosted build reports this, point them to the upgrade path. Diagnosis steps and known symptoms are documented on the internal page below.

wiki page, bageg-bajeg: https://argocd.lumicnet.corp/merge_requests

☐ Key ceremony step 7 — Reminder job keystore

The Clariden Clinic appointment-reminder job (nightly at 21:00) signs outbound reminder batches with a key held in the Medlow keystore. During the ceremony, two support leads must be present while the keystore is unsealed and the signing key rotated. Verify the job's last successful run in the dashboard before proceeding; if reminders failed overnight, pause rotation and escalate. Once both leads confirm, unseal the keystore by entering the recovery passphrase recorded below:

unlock words, fawig-bagef: olidor-holir-istox-holath-tamys-quenion-giliel

**Action item: PodCheck validator timeout hardening**

Owner: Marel. Due before next release cut.

The Friday incident was caused by PodCheck hanging on slow-responding feed hosts, backing up the whole validation queue. Fix: enforce per-fetch timeouts, cap retries, and fail fast on malformed XML instead of re-parsing. Patch is merged; needs a release tag. The new limits we settled on are as follows.

tuning table, kawep-tawif:
CAPS = {
    "olidor": 80,
    "belion": 7,
    "quenys": 225,
    "druox": 839,
    "fraath": 482,
}

// OFFLINE_SYNC_WINDOW_HOURS controls how long the Terravale field-survey
// app retains unsynced responses before forcing a reconnect prompt.
// Survey payloads are encrypted at rest with the device-scoped key and
// purged after successful upload. Lowering this value reduces exposure
// on lost devices. The build that validated this behavior is identified
// by the token below.

session token of yajeg-fawig = htk14_1c52bff6ad9a4d